Output 1e3b6e51d6641550f38f20479a69bda48cf3fd37f78b670e251168527a4c503a:173

value
75588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c13da54baa7cae1efd3c9642f9e822763d9da98 OP_EQUAL
address
3A5ssbLBY67nura2jLB91aZCdFyzAT9m7s
transaction
1e3b6e51d6641550f38f20479a69bda48cf3fd37f78b670e251168527a4c503a
confirmations
143431
spent
true